Company Description

Monro’s family of brands is one of the leading automotive service and tire dealers in the United States. We work on approximately five million vehicles a year, but with us, it is personal. Every guest is important, and every teammate is valued. That is our people-first approach.

Headquartered in our hometown of Rochester, New York, where our founder, Chuck August, opened his first store in 1957, we have grown to nearly 1,300 auto repair shops and tire dealers in 32 states from coast to coast. Monro powers 16 highly respected tire and auto service brands, supporting each company’s regional strength and community connections. From big cities to small towns to rural crossroads, you will find us in neighborhoods of every shape, size, and color.

Under the Monro banner, we are united TEAM, and share the same mission to bring our guests the highest quality tire and auto service in the industry.

Job Description

Pay: COMPETITIVE! Pay is $16.00-$45.00. This role is eligible for additional compensation and incentives.

Responsible for the efficient diagnosis, repair, and maintenance of Guest’s vehicles, the Automotive Technician position is a great way to start your career at Monro. Starting day 1 you will begin a comprehensive Technician training program, covering all aspects of your new role, while preparing you for the next. As an Automotive Technician for Monro, you will be an essential team member, performing repair services on Guest vehicles. More importantly, you will be part of a team working together to deliver 5 Star Guest experiences, while using your Technician skills to take care of people, their cars, and ensure our guests have safe, reliable transportation.

Responsibilities

  • Perform brakes, suspension, tire installation, scheduled maintenance, and all manner of automotive repairs and maintenance that you are qualified to perform.
  • Secure our guests' approval to perform the work as a result of the diagnosis; and always maintain a clean, neat work area.
  • Complete thorough automotive vehicle inspections on every vehicle you service and perform any repairs and maintenance.
  • Test drive guest vehicles and use our shop truck in a safe manner to pick up inventory as needed.
  • Collaborate with teammates and provide leadership to General Service Technicians.
Qualifications

Minimum Qualifications

  • 2+ years of automotive technician experience.
  • Valid Driver License.
  • Own a basic set of automotive tools or participate in a tool purchase program.
  • Ability to work with hands overhead, stand for long periods, and lift 50 lbs.
  • Guest and team focused mindset.
  • Have and maintain an Automotive Technician State Inspector’s license, where applicable.

Preferred Qualifications

  • ASE automotive certification in at least one of A1-A8.
  • Automotive technical school certificate/degree.
